I love taking recycled pieces and parts such as old frames, wood, bottle caps, old paint brushes and transform them into bright colorful works of art. I also make the unexpected things into art. I have painted cars, a boat, a silo (yes a grain silo) , camper, and a building.
Where do you find inspiration?Everything around me provides inspiration. From the colors of the flowers to the four legged friends . Their movement, color, anti s always creates more ideas in my head to fill a canvas.
What would you do with $25,000?I have a folk art garden that I have built and created. Some of those funds would be used to install some other crazy stuff. I already have a painted silo.... the other would be to travel to visit some of those places that have inspired me.
